Romania’s Competition Council approves Liberty Gala?i’s takeover of Phoenix Slag Services.

The Competition Council announced on Monday, December 29, that it approved the transaction through which Liberty Gala?i intends to acquire Phoenix Slag Services SRL. Liberty Gala?i is Romania's largest integrated steel producer. The transaction is part of the implementation of Liberty Gala?i's (…)

Romania Posts Budget Deficit Of RON122B Or 6.4% Of GDP In January-November 2025 Romania’s general consolidated budget posted a deficit of RON121.77 billion (nearly EUR24.6 billion) in January-November 2025, or 6.40% of the gross domestic product (GDP), Finance Ministry data show on Monday (Dec 29).

Trade Register: Almost 75,000 Companies Across Romania Deregistered In January-November 2025 A number of 74,806 companies were deregistered in Romania in the January-November 2025 period, 0.53% more than in the same period of 2024, according to Trade Register data.

IULIUS Reaches EUR2B Property Portfolio In Wake Of EUR1.2B Investments IULIUS, a leading mixed-use project developer in Romania, has reached a retail and office portfolio valued at roughly EUR2 billion, following total investments worth EUR1.2 billion in the cities of Iasi, Timisoara, Cluj-Napoca and Suceava.

Flexible Working Space Provider Mindspace Reaches Almost 80% Occupancy In 2025 Global flexible working space provider Mindspace recorded an average occupancy rate of about 80% in its locations in Piata Victoriei and Pipera in Bucharest in 2025, the company said.
